Abstract
Adoption of artificial intelligence (AI) in the auditing sector is influenced by ambiguous interaction of various factors that impact the input, processing, and output stages of AI adoption representing a complex system. System dynamics, one of the areas of system thinking, provides a comprehensive framework for understanding the dynamic behaviour and interactions of such complex systems. In the present research, the adoption of AI in auditing has been analysed through system dynamics. A conceptual framework of AI adoption has been proposed to comprehensively understand the process of AI adoption in auditing. Systems dynamics tools such as causal loop diagram (CLD) and stock and flow diagram have been deployed to study the complex and unclear interactions of factors influencing adoption. To simulate and model AI adoption in auditing, Vensim and Stella software were utilised to construct a CLD and a stock and flow model, offering novel understandings into the drivers and inhibitors of AI integration. This study provides a foundational understanding for practitioners and researchers navigating the transformative impact of AI on auditing.
